Aphrodite and the Miracle of the mingled teardrop

A new day dawned in Olympia. As the day began, Aphrodite strolled into the garden, inhaling the fragrance of blooming flowers and relishing the touch of grass beneath her fingers. Suddenly, Aphrodite was interrupted by the sound of a goddess weeping. None other than Hera.

In an instant, a dry wind swept across Olympia and the earth alike. Flowers cascaded from their branches, and the grass withered within seconds. Aphrodite sensed that something was wrong. So she opened a space portal and went to Zeus’s temple in Athens. She saw a scene of devastation when she arrived. Both Earth and Olympia had turned arid.

Aphrodite asked the mortals at the temple for answers, but they didn’t know what had happened. Then Hermes appeared in Zeus’s temple and revealed that a demon disguised as a woman had tricked Hera into believing she had conceived a child with Zeus. This broke Hera’s heart and caused suffering in the world. Hades had hatched this sinister plot.

Aphrodite responded, “This is a crime against love. I am confident about how to rekindle Hera and Zeus’s bond. I will orchestrate a plan. By having them consume the golden apple of Olympia, infused with eternal memory, they will remember the depth of their affection for each other. Meanwhile, I implore all of you to sing songs that celebrate Zeus and Hera’s love and devotion.

Everyone agreed. Then Aphrodite ventured to Olympia,  persuading royal couple to embark on a magical  seashell-like vehicle of her creaEon. Suspended above  Olympia, Aphrodite employed her charms, urging them  to consume a piece of the golden apple she had  retrieved. Succumbing to her enchantment, Zeus and  Hera consumed the apple. 

As the songs of love and the golden apple worked their  magic, Zeus and Hera’s memories of their love for each other resurfaced. Aphrodite then revealed the sinister ploy devised by Hades to orchestrate the world’s downfall from the shadows of the underworld

Learning of this deceit, Hera’s tears flowed. She leaned  onto Zeus, confessing, “I had feared you betrayed me.”  Zeus reassured her and gently kissed her forehead,  their tears mingling.

Aphrodite cupped their tears in her hands. With a  reverent gesture, she let their combined tears fall atop  the mountain peaks. In the wake of this act, the  Olympian mountains underwent a metamorphosis.  Springs gushed from the earth, breathing life back into  Olympia and Earth, resurrecEng their vitality within  moments.
